7 Warning Signs You Need a Plumber Immediately

Intro


As a property owner, identifying signs that show your home needs instant plumbing focus is important for protecting against costly damage and trouble. Allow's check out several of the top indicators you ought to never ever overlook.

Decreased Water Pressure


Among one of the most typical signs of plumbing concerns is lowered water stress. If you see a considerable decrease in water pressure in your faucets or showerheads, it could signal underlying issues such as pipeline leakages, mineral accumulation, or problems with the water system line.

Heartburn


Backflow, where infected water recedes right into the drinkable supply of water, is a major plumbing concern that calls for instant focus. It can happen due to back siphonage or back stress and presents health threats from exposure to harmful virus.

Insect Infestations


Bugs such as cockroaches, rodents, and pests are drawn in to dampness and water sources, making water leakages and damaged pipelines excellent reproducing premises. If you see a rise in parasite activity, maybe a sign of plumbing problems that need to be dealt with.

Slow Drain


Sluggish drainage is another warning that should not be ignored. If water takes longer than usual to drain pipes from sinks, showers, or bath tubs, it could show a blockage in the pipelines. Ignoring this issue can lead to finish blockages and prospective water damages.

Sudden Increase in Water Bills


If you notice an abrupt spike in your water costs without a corresponding increase in use, it's a solid indicator of covert leaks. Also tiny leaks can throw away substantial quantities of water in time, resulting in inflated water costs.

Odd Noises


Gurgling, banging, or whistling sounds originating from your plumbing system are not normal and need to be checked out promptly. These sounds could be caused by problems such as air in the pipes, loose installations, or water hammer-- a sensation where water flow is quickly stopped.

Foundation Cracks


Splits in your home's foundation might signify underlying plumbing concerns, especially if they coincide with water-related troubles indoors. Water leaks from pipes or drain lines can create dirt disintegration, bring about structure settlement and cracks.

Mold Growth


The existence of mold or mildew in your house, especially in damp or badly ventilated areas, indicates excess wetness-- a common repercussion of water leakages. Mold not only damages surface areas however likewise poses wellness dangers to residents, making timely plumbing repair services crucial.

Undesirable Odors


Foul odors rising from drains pipes or sewer lines are not just unpleasant yet also a measure of plumbing problems. Drain odors might suggest a damaged drain line or a dried-out P-trap, while musty smells could signify mold development from water leaks.

Noticeable Water Damage


Water discolorations on walls or ceilings, as well as mold or mold growth, are clear indicators of water leaks that need prompt attention. Overlooking these signs can cause architectural damages, endangered interior air quality, and expensive fixings.

HOW TO KNOW IF YOUR HOUSE NEEDS PLUMBING MAINTENANCE?


Your home’s plumbing system plays a vital role in ensuring the smooth flow of water and maintaining a comfortable living environment. However, over time, wear and tear can occur, leading to plumbing issues that can disrupt your daily routine. To avoid costly repairs and unexpected emergencies, regular plumbing maintenance is essential. If you are asking how to know if your house needs a plumbing maintenance, here are some key signs to watch for and maintenance tips to keep your home’s water systems in excellent condition.


Watch for Warning Signs.


Several indicators can suggest that your home needs plumbing maintenance. These signs include slow drainage, low water pressure, recurring leaks, foul odors, and unusual sounds coming from the pipes. Pay attention to these warnings as they can indicate underlying issues that require immediate attention.


Schedule Regular Inspections.


Preventive maintenance is crucial to catch plumbing problems before they escalate. Consider scheduling regular inspections with a professional plumber who can assess your plumbing system for any hidden leaks, corrosion, or potential issues. Regular inspections can help you identify problems early on, saving you from costly repairs and water damage.


Maintain Drainage Systems.


Clogged drains are a common plumbing issue that can lead to water backups and other complications. Avoid pouring grease, coffee grounds, or other debris down the drain, and use drain covers to prevent hair and debris from entering the pipes. Regularly clean your drains using natural remedies or approved drain cleaners to keep them clear. Winterize Your Plumbing.


In colder climates, freezing temperatures can cause pipes to burst, leading to significant water damage. Before the winter season arrives, insulate exposed pipes, disconnect outdoor hoses, and consider installing pipe insulation sleeves. Taking these preventive measures can protect your plumbing system during freezing weather.


Regular plumbing maintenance is essential for a well-functioning home. By paying attention to warning signs, scheduling inspections, maintaining drainage systems, and winterizing your plumbing, you can prevent costly repairs and ensure a smoothly running water system. Remember, proactive maintenance is the key to a hassle-free and functional home.
